HIP 77849

HIP 77849 is a A-type (White) star.

Located approximately 499.5 light-years from Earth, HIP 77849 res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.

HIP 77849 is classified as a spectral class A star (A-type (White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

HIP 77849 has an apparent magnitude of +8.11,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.312.
